Discovering the Function of Membrane Layer Changes in Customer Electronics



Why are membrane layer switches over so common in consumer electronic devices? The answer exists in their unique mix of adaptability, price, and dependability. Membrane layer buttons are cost-effective to make, making them an attractive choice for high-volume production regular in consumer electronics. Their building, including a thin, flexible layer that can quickly be incorporated right into numerous tools, enables sleek, compact product styles.


Furthermore, these buttons are known for their sturdiness and reduced upkeep. They are immune to dirt, dirt, and dampness, which boosts the long life of the digital gadgets they are utilized in. This dependability is important in daily consumer items that go through regular use. Additionally, their versatility in design makes it possible for modification in aesthetics and performance, accommodating the certain demands of different electronic tools. From microwave to push-button controls, membrane switches offer a practical, straightforward user interface that supports the dynamic nature of consumer electronic devices.


Membrane Switches Over in Medical Instruments: Enhancing Interface



Membrane buttons likewise play a substantial function in the world of medical tools, where they improve interface with their unique benefits. These switches are especially valued for their reliability and simplicity of cleanliness, important in health care settings where cleanliness is extremely important. The smooth, sealed surface area of membrane layer changes enables very easy disinfection, decreasing the risk of contamination and spread of microorganisms. Their layout adaptability accommodates the ergonomic and aesthetic demands of clinical devices, making devices more user-friendly and obtainable for healthcare professionals.




Membrane switches additionally add to the durability of clinical tools. Their resistance to fluids and impurities makes certain next that vital devices stays functional in different professional settings, consisting of surgical treatments where direct exposure to fluids prevails. This resilience, paired with responsive responses and inconspicuous layout, makes membrane switches an important part in enhancing the efficiency and safety of clinical tool interfaces.
